WebNov 9, 1999 · Labyrinth, Rhizome, Laugh. Abstract. Based on Umberto Eco's The name of the Rose, an attempt is made at showing the relationship between power, knowledge and language, using the figure of a rhizome type labyrinth with neither a center nor a periphery, always capable of receiving a structure, but never structured. In order to achieve this, two ... WebAug 5, 2024 · Rhizomes are a type of protective mechanism. They help perennial plants survive in adverse environmental conditions such as winter cold, wildfires, and being trampled on by foot traffic and livestock, as well as aid its propagation. A crucial function of rhizomes is the underground storage of nutrients to provide the plants with energy during ...
